Cadmium tellurite is well matched for skinny-movie cell fabrication mainly because its mild absorption is fairly productive. Its band hole energy of 1.forty five eV is fairly suitable. On the other hand, the large toxicity of cadmium is without a doubt a downside, Though This is often mitigated via the comparatively compact movie thickness required and the chance to recycle or a minimum of safely and securely dispose of the fabric just after use. An additional problem is definitely the scarcity of tellurium.

Solar cells may be arranged into significant groupings referred to as arrays. These arrays, made up of several thousands of specific cells, can function as central electric electricity stations, changing daylight into electrical energy for distribution to industrial, commercial, and residential people. Solar cells in Significantly scaled-down configurations, generally often called solar cell panels or simply solar panels, are actually installed by homeowners on their rooftops to interchange or augment their standard electrical source. Solar cell panels also are employed to supply electrical ability in many remote terrestrial areas exactly where conventional electric electrical power sources are either unavailable or prohibitively high-priced to setup.

Can be a Solar Cell a Battery? No, a solar cell just isn't a battery. It’s a tiny part, normally made from silicon wafers, that generates electricity using the photovoltaic (PV) effect. Approximately a huge selection of solar cells are interconnected underneath the surface area of solar panels. The number and sort of solar cells used decides a solar panel’s efficiency and rated power output. Monocrystalline and polycrystalline solar cells tend to be the most commonly applied. Monocrystalline cells have higher efficiency and might produce far more electricity employing less surface area place from accessible sunlight than poly cells.
